Family Services has a full-time opening for a Youth and Family Specialist within the SELF (Support, Education, Life Skills and Family) regional concept serving Brown County. This individual will provide hands-on structure and supervision, skill-based activities, life skills education, parenting education, and recreational activities to adults, families, and at-risk adolescents within their homes, schools, and community settings to reach their identified goals. The work with the SELF population requires some flexibility as there could be a variety of hours to meet the service needs of our clients, which includes some weekend and evening hours. This position is based out of our Green Bay office. Knowledge of family dynamics, abuse, neglect, criminality, and social dysfunction is required. Qualified candidates will embrace family support concepts and demonstrate an attitude that is accepting, non-judgmental, and culturally competent. Successful candidates will respect families of diverse socio-economic status, race ethnicity and be able to engage them in a dialogue regarding personal issues. This position requires a minimum of a high school diploma/GED; a Bachelor\'s degree in Human Services or a related field is preferred. 1+ years of experience working with at-risk youth is also required. A valid Wisconsin Driver\'s License with a reliable personal vehicle, required auto insurance limits, and acceptable driving record requirements are also required for this position.
